Online Community Guidelines

SHBC Workshop has created this Online Community Guideline to outline the expectations we hold for ourselves, and our #SHBCCommunity when engaging in online forums via social media. The guidelines state the purpose of the online community, the integrity & complicity we encourage in online conversations, and ultimately our code of conduct.

Connect. We're here because we want to embrace health and happiness. Build a tribe that can tag along a joyful & successful health journey. Create the most effective support & accountability community that can foster a positive attitude you can nurture from. Treat the group members as such, allies and supporters of your goals. 

Respect. We believe your time is valuable, so we will share information and content with the #SHBCCommunity that specifically adds value to you. We will not participate in spam-related activities. We will maintain a zero-tolerance policy for language that is intentionally harassing, obscene, threatening, or defamatory, regardless of its intended target - that's just not what we're about. Please also keep all discussions focused on the workshop and related topics that help build a sense of complicity & community. We ask that you refrain from discussing religious or political beliefs. We reserve the right to remove any posts that violate this policy.

Open, Honest Dialogue. We look forward to sharing lots of great information with you and vice-versa. However, we can't share proprietary and/or confidential information about ourselves or anybody else. 

When sharing your experiences or opinions, know that you are -voluntarily- creating a safe space for conversation & support. Any and every piece of advice from any of the members of this group should not be seen as medical or nursing advice and is not meant to take the place of seeing licensed health professionals.  

Code of Conduct. We will not post information that is insulting, obscene, profane, or otherwise intentionally harmful or incendiary. We remain committed to this code of conduct and ask that you maintain similar standards when sharing with us.
